United States v. Ponce-Flores Docket: 17-40807 Opinion Date: August 14, 2018 Judge: Jennifer Walker Elrod Areas of Law: Criminal Law The Fifth Circuit affirmed defendant's sentence after he pleaded guilty to being unlawfully present in the United States after removal following his conviction for an aggravated felony. The court held that the district court did not plainly erred by applying a 10 level sentencing enhancement under USSG 2L1.2(b)(2)(A) based on an aggregate sentence of five years. Read Opinion
